These surfaces include: A tooth … dickinson parks \u0026 recWeb19. feb 2024 · The axial surface is any surface of a tooth that is parallel to the long axis of the tooth. The long axis is an imaginary straight line passing through the crown and root of the tooth. The facial, lingual, mesial, and distal are all axial surfaces. Occlusal view of maxillary tooth surfaces. Common tooth conditions Your teeth perform many functions on a daily basis, which makes them susceptible... citrix print spooler keeps crashingWebTeeth 24 and 25 are the lower front teeth (called the lower left and right central incisors). The code letter refers to different parts or surfaces of the tooth. For example, "M" stands for mesial (the front surface of the tooth). "D" stands for distal (the back surface). An "O," which stands for occlusal, is the top surface of a back tooth. citrix profile management admx download
